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Beech | Javan Mongoose |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(نباتات) | Animalia (حيوانات)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(كاسيات البذور) | Chordata (حبليات)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(ماغنولانية) | Mammalia (ثدييات) |
| Order | Fagales (بلوطيات) | Carnivora (لواحم) |
| Family | Fagaceae (Beech Family) | Herpestidae |
| Genus | Fagus | Herpestes |
| Species | Fagus sylvatica | Herpestes javanicus |
